Telecommunications infrastructure refers to the physical and logical systems, equipment, and components that are used to provide communication services over a network. This infrastructure includes various components such as transmission lines, switching systems, routers, modems, servers, cables, antennas, and satellite systems. The telecommunications infrastructure is the backbone of the telecommunication industry and is essential for providing voice, data, and video services. The telecommunications infrastructure includes both wired and wireless networks. Wired networks use physical cables, such as copper wires, fiber-optic cables, and coaxial cables, to transmit data over long distances. Wireless networks, on the other hand, use electromagnetic waves to transmit data over the airwaves. The wireless network infrastructure includes cell towers, antennas, satellites, and other wireless communication devices.
